How much do flexible crypto developer j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 22, 2026, the average hourly pay for flexible crypto developer in Bothell, WA is $59.07,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$45.14 and $72.31 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ges faced by Flexible Crypto Developers when working across multiple blockchain platforms?

Flexible Crypto Developers often encounter challenges such as staying up-to-date with rapidly evolving blockchain technologies, managing compatibility issues between different blockchain protocols, and ensuring that their code is secure and efficient across various platforms. Collaboration with cross-functional teams—such as product managers and security experts—is essential to address these challenges effectively. Adapting quickly to new tools and maintaining strong documentation practices also help streamline development and integration processes.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Flexible Crypto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Flexible Crypto Developer, you need strong programming proficiency (such as in Solidity, Rust, or Python), a deep understanding of cryptography, and experience with blockchain protocols. Familiarity with smart contract development tools (e.g., Truffle, Hardhat), version control systems like Git, and relevant certifications such as Certified Blockchain Developer are advantageous. Adaptability, problem-solving skills, and clear communication help you excel in collaborative, rapidly evolving crypto environments. These skills ensure secure, innovative solutions and efficient teamwork in the dynamic blockchain industry.

What are Flexible Crypto Developers?

Flexible Crypto Developers are software professionals skilled in blockchain and cryptocurrency technologies who can adapt to various roles and projects in the crypto space. They may work on smart contracts, decentralized applications (dApps), or blockchain integrations, and often possess knowledge of multiple programming languages and frameworks. Their flexibility allows them to contribute to different stages of product development, from initial design to deployment and maintenance. This adaptability is especially valuable in the fast-evolving world of cryptocurrencies and blockchain, where project requirements can change rapidly.

We are looking for a Software Development Engineer II (SDE-2) to join the MSK (Managed Streaming for Apache Kafka) team. In this role, you will design, build, and operate large-scale distributed systems that form the backbone of the MSK Control Plane You will work close to the infrastructure layer, writing software that provisions and manages compute across diverse environments and directly impact how millions of customers run their containerized workloads.
As an SDE-2, you will own the end-to-end delivery of significant features, drive technical design decisions, and raise the bar on engineering and operational excellence across the team.
Amazon Managed Streaming for Apache Kafka (MSK) is one of AWS's fastest-growing analytics services - a fully managed platform that powers real-time data infrastructure for organizations ranging from crypto exchanges to electric vehicle manufacturers, from global banks to sports technology companies. MSK enables customers like Rivian to stream real-time analytics from electric vehicles, Coinbase to achieve 95% latency reductions for mission-critical financial services, and Goldman Sachs to architect entire transaction banking platforms. The streaming data landscape is evolving rapidly: generative AI workloads demand sub-millisecond event pipelines, global financial institutions need multi-region, zero-downtime data buses with enterprise-grade security, and the explosion of IoT and autonomous systems is rewriting assumptions about throughput and durability.

Amazon.com, Inc., commonly known as Amazon, is an American multinational technology company. It was founded by Jeff Bezos in 1994 and initially started as an online marketplace for books. Since then, Amazon has expanded its operations and become one of the largest e-commerce companies in the world. Amazon's primary business is its online retail platform, where customers can purchase a vast array of products, including electronics, clothing, books, home goods, and much more. The company offers a convenient and user-friendly shopping experience, with features such as fast shipping, customer reviews, and personalized recommendations. In addition to its e-commerce platform, Amazon has diversified its business into various other areas. One of its notable ventures is Amazon Web Services (AWS), a comprehensive cloud computing platform that provides services such as storage, compute power, and database management to individuals and businesses. AWS has become a leader in the cloud computing industry, powering many websites and applications worldwide. Amazon has also developed its own consumer electronics, including the popular Amazon Kindle e-reader, Fire tablets, Fire TV streaming devices, and the Alexa-powered Echo smart speakers. The Alexa voice assistant, integrated into these devices, allows users to interact with their devices using voice commands, perform tasks, and access information. Furthermore, Amazon has expanded into media and entertainment. It operates Prime Video, a streaming service that offers a wide range of movies, TV shows, and original content. Amazon Music provides a platform for streaming and purchasing digital music, while Audible offers audiobooks and other audio content. The company's commitment to customer satisfaction and convenience is demonstrated by its membership program, Amazon Prime. Prime members receive various benefits, including free two-day shipping, access to streaming services, exclusive deals, and more.
